Transaction 457aba86a71a784d1ccef1d24d6914ae45cdcdda77dbbd7aa99b88bdd4efcc06
1 Input
1 Output
-
457aba86a71a784d1ccef1d24d6914ae45cdcdda77dbbd7aa99b88bdd4efcc06:0
- value
- 3500231
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5e64ba77b22df1d2a9ffa977df4a43eca3737ec OP_EQUAL
- address
- 3MC1jckTJjmfo28gEPFzs5XTmP1NQwLUFB